Abstract

"SISTEMA COMPLEMENTAR TéRMICO INTER-REGIONAL POR DISPOSITIVOS CRIOGêNICOS E TéRMICOS DISTRIBUìDOS". Trata-se de um sistema complementar térmico inter-regional (combinação de suprimento de calor com calor de exaustão), capaz de complementar um calor por formação de um laço sem fim, de modo a complementar entre si o calor produzido nas regiões, tais como plantas e áreas, realizando uma transferência de calor sem realizar a circulação forçada de água por uma bomba no laço sem fim, independentemente do diâmetro circunferencial de um canal de água sem fim anular, isto é, as áreas das regiões a serem supridas com calor, em que um laço helicoidal multíplex sem fim selado com fluido líquido ou em polpa forma zonas de temperatura diferentes entre elas, para cada laço sendo circulado à força pela bomba, uma fonte criogênica e uma fonte térmica distribuídas são ligadas termicamente ao laço helicoidal multíplex, de modo que o calor pode ser tomado e descarregado entre os diferentes laços, com o que a energia alimentada à força com o corpo de fluido pode ser dissipada, o custo operacional pode ser reduzido, refrigeradores e máquinas de fontes térmicas em rede podem ser usados e encadeados distributivamente, e um sistema de suprimento de energia pode ser controlada centralmente pelo laço helicoidal multíplex.
